Touch screens are often used as an alternative—or in addition to—more traditional human-machine interface technologies, such as a membrane switch or keyboard. The use of a touch screen allows the keypad to be reconfigured as desired to suit the application. Because of their intuitive nature, touch screens are often used in applications where the user cannot be trained to interface with the device. Kiosks and point of sale devices exemplify these applications.
